Product Monday: Split by Luxo

Luxo’s Split doubles the light output of the typical task light for larger, more demanding applications. The aluminum luminaire features two 6W LED modules, each positioned at 30 degrees for wide light distribution of desktops, while the luminaire head itself remains parallel to the work surface. New York’s Governor Cuomo Signs Model Outdoor Lighting Bill Into Law

New York Governor Cuomo recently signed into law the “Healthy, Safe and Energy Efficient Outdoor Lighting Act,” which establishes requirements for outdoor lighting installed by state agencies. Green Building Standards and LEED to Harmonize

In November 2014, ASHRAE published ANSI/ASHRAE/USGBC/IES Standard 189.1, Standard for the Design of High-Performance, Green Buildings Except Low-Rise Residential Buildings. The standard, which updates the previous 2011 version, covers site sustainability, water use, energy, indoor environmental quality, and the building’s impact on the atmosphere, materials and resources. William Hanley, IES Executive Vice President, Retires after 26 Years

The Illuminating Engineering Society has announced the retirement of William (Bill) Hanley, Executive Vice President. Mr. Hanley, who served as chief of staff starting in 1988, is the longest serving head-of-staff since the founding of the IES in 1906. His retirement is effective December 31.
